Output 09f0e3eeaf23d302c14a91f6d5e640e3d34df4f92f25c27d3a7d913204d0ebeb:0

value
106975
script pubkey
OP_0 OP_PUSHBYTES_20 2e8758dee47d6b037d915bfacf76736811232fcf
address
tb1q96r43hhy044sxlv3t0av7anndqgjxt70z5vgyk
transaction
09f0e3eeaf23d302c14a91f6d5e640e3d34df4f92f25c27d3a7d913204d0ebeb
confirmations
25941
spent
true